Traumatic Brain Injury (TBI) is still the leading cause of death and disability in the United States for those between the ages of 1 and 44. And inside the release of the 4th Edition severe adult head injury guidelines, by the Brain Trauma Foundation and AANS, there are 28 Recommendations for care – 14 of which are new. Pediatric TBI strikes approximately 35,000 young people under the age of 19 each year. Recent studies have indicated that at least 50% of youths who suffer a TBI have a “poor outcome” at six months.
